WebSelect “My DIRECTV.”. Select “Manage package.”. Go to “Manage receivers” and choose “Refresh receiver.”. Wait while your service refreshes. If this doesn’t work right away, DIRECTV recommends restarting your receiver (red button) one more time. If that fails to correct your signal strength, contact DIRECTV tech support. WebFeb 13, 2024 · The DIRECTV Genie DVR/receiver has 200 hours of HD storage (on a 1 TB drive). If you get the Genie 2, it stores 450 HD hours on a 2 TB drive. Again, 200 hours is enough for most people—so 450 hours will be plenty of storage for anyone.
